Andrew Donovan

Andrew Donovan BEng(Hons), MCIOB

Lecturer of Construction Project Management


Summary

Andrew Donovan is a lecturer in construction project management. He has a combined education and construction experience of over 25 years. He has a degree in Civil Engineering with Management and a Post Graduate Certificate in Education. Andrew is also a chartered member of the Chartered Institute of Building.

About

Andrew has delivered successful further and higher education construction programs over the last 11 years with specialisms such as construction management, surveying technology, health and safety and building technology. His passion is helping and supporting people to become who professionally want to be in the world of construction. He has an interest in leadership, management, and psychology which he uses to inform his delivery to create and develop engaging and informative learning experiences.
